Course Content

• Introduction to Infrastructure as Code (IaC) Fundamentals
• IaC Tooling: Terraform & Ansible (Hands-on)
• Cloud Platforms: AWS, Azure, GCP and IaC deployment
• Version Control & Collaboration with Git for IaC
• IaC Security Best Practices & Compliance
• Testing and Automation in Infrastructure as Code
• Infrastructure as Code for DevOps & CI/CD Pipelines
• Advanced IaC concepts: Modules, State Management, and more
• Practical Capstone Project: Building a production-ready IaC deployment
• Monitoring and Logging in IaC environments

Role Description Skills
IaC Engineer Design, implement, and manage IaC solutions using tools like Terraform and Ansible. Automate infrastructure provisioning and deployment. Terraform, Ansible, CloudFormation, Python, DevOps
DevOps Engineer (IaC Focus) Collaborate with development and operations teams to automate infrastructure and CI/CD pipelines. Expertise in IaC is key. CI/CD, Git, Docker, Kubernetes, IaC tools, AWS/Azure/GCP
Cloud Infrastructure Analyst (IaC) Analyze and optimize cloud infrastructure using IaC principles. Monitor performance and ensure scalability and security. Cloud platforms (AWS, Azure, GCP), IaC, Monitoring tools, Security best practices
